How to make a website from scratch

Even though it might not seem like so at first, knowing how to make a website from scratch is a must-have skill for today’s small business owners. Here’s why:

You can save big by eliminating web developer and designer costs.

Quickly adapt to market trends on your website without needing a programmer.

Outrun competition by relying on your DIY skills, avoiding lengthy developer consultations.

Plus, our DIY approach (no coding needed) lets you set up a WordPress website for around ~$33 per year—a true budget saver!


The following guide takes you by the hand and shows you all the steps to getting the job done.

How to build a WordPress website step-by-step

  • Sign up for web hosting (we recommend Bluehost).
  • Pick a domain name for your website.
  • Install the free WordPress software.
  • Choose a WordPress theme.
  • Create your first page.
  • Install a couple of essential plugins.
  • Don’t forget marketing.


How to make a WordPress website – bird’s eye view

The process as we’re presenting it here has only eight steps. This is all you need to end up with a professional-looking WordPress website at the end.

We’ll embark on this journey, starting with picking our platform, selecting the perfect domain name and choosing a reliable hosting service. Then, we’ll dive into setting up WordPress, customizing your site with themes and plugins. Finally, we’ll wrap up by talking about how to start adding engaging content. By the end, you’ll be well-equipped to launch your very own site!

Step 1: Choose WordPress as your website platform

Truth be told, there are many website platforms that you can use when building a new site – Content Management Systems (CMS) are what they’re usually called.

The idea of a CMS is to give you some easy-to-use tools so that you’re able to edit your site’s content without any knowledge of coding. For the most part – from the user’s point of view – those CMS look much like the familiar interfaces at Facebook or Google Docs. You basically create new pages or documents, and then have them published on the web.

But enough with the technicalities! As I said, there are many CMS out there – more than 100, in fact, as listed by Wikipedia. Luckily, though, picking the best one is simple. There’s only one king on top of the mountain – and it’s WordPress.

WordPress is used on more than 43% of all websites (data says). Again, that’s all websites! Or, to say it differently, roughly every third website that you visit is built on WordPress.

Now, one important distinction: the “WordPress” that we’re talking about here is “WordPress, the software.” You can find it if you go to

Step 2: Pick a name for your website, buy a domain & hosting

When learning how to make a website, picking a name is probably the most fun aspect of the whole process.

After all, you have complete freedom here. You can pick literally any name you wish for your website.

However! There are still some things you need to understand to set yourself up for success later down the road.

First off, there are nearly 2 billion (!) websites online on the web (at the time of writing) [1]. Meaning, staying original can be quite challenging.

It’s a really good idea to construct your website’s name (and thus your domain name) around either the name of your organization (the most obvious approach) or a phrase that’s associated with the niche you’re in, but with some added words for better brandability.

Step 3: Install WordPress and get familiar with the interface

Installing WordPress is one of the easiest things to do – provided that you’ve signed up with the right web host! The top hosting companies, will actually handle the installation process for you, or will give you a handy one-click-install option, which takes literally a minute to go through.

Now, onto the interesting stuff. So the best part about installing WordPress is that you don’t really have to do it yourself. I mean, why would you, when you can get other people to do it for you, and for free! Here’s how:

As soon as you complete the sign-up process with Bluehost, you should have received an email from the Bluehost crew with some details on how to log into your customer profile and begin working on your site.

Once you’re logged in, Bluehost will show you an easy-to-use wizard that takes you through the process of installing WordPress on your hosting setup.

Step 4: Pick a theme / design for your website

The great thing about WordPress is that it works with interchangeable designs – called themes.

Meaning, you can change the way your WordPress website looks with just one click.

For example, this is what a WordPress website looks by default, right after the installation:

FAQs about how to make a WordPress website 

What is WordPress? 


WordPress is a free and open-source content management system (CMS) that allows you to create and manage websites easily. It’s one of the most popular platforms for website creation, supporting everything from personal blogs to full-fledged business sites.


>>>Visit for Website Service

In case you have found a mistake in the text, please send a message to the author by selecting the mistake and pressing Ctrl-Enter.

#website #fromscratch

Related Posts